Transaction 56f138081086b9535340611773df743cb51b3898b2aeb7ddea6471b0cf7980ad
1 Input
2 Outputs
- 56f138081086b9535340611773df743cb51b3898b2aeb7ddea6471b0cf7980ad:0
- 56f138081086b9535340611773df743cb51b3898b2aeb7ddea6471b0cf7980ad:1
value 421059
address 3BahaP51NoYX1FsJJVprF685dSkRyQNzLx
value 1212033
address 1F8Hy9tBcebu37SVwiv7uLrKi1SgjTwquE